modldrv(9S)




NAME

     modldrv - linkage structure for loadable drivers


SYNOPSIS

     #include <sys/modctl.h>


INTERFACE LEVEL

     Solaris DDI specific (Solaris DDI)


DESCRIPTION

     The modldrv structure is used by device  drivers  to  export
     driver specific information to the kernel.


STRUCTURE MEMBERS

     struct mod_ops    *drv_modops;
     char              *drv_link info;
     struct dev_ops    *drv_dev_ops;

     drv_modops
           Must  always  be  initialized  to   the   address   of
           mod_driverops.  This member identifies the module as a
           loadable driver.

     drv_linkinfo
           Can be  any  string  up  to  MODMAXNAMELEN  characters
           (including  the  terminating  NULL  character), and is
           used to describe the module and  its  version  number.
           This is usually the name of the driver and module ver-
           sion information, but can contain other information as
           well.

     drv_dev_ops
           Pointer to the driver's dev_ops(9S) structure.
